Transaction 96820a8144cbe3823291c7d656f0c9870c0762f5247bd24f2104da580df30150
1 Input
1 Output
-
96820a8144cbe3823291c7d656f0c9870c0762f5247bd24f2104da580df30150:0
- value
- 20990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 357953f348e69373cabe56f2595d31522bf74193 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15skABQeqrRA8q7vkfCrYKUevPViSCFK9m